Your first BJJ class at Boston Brazilian Jiu Jitsu Framingham
Nervous about walking into a BJJ gym for the first time? Almost everyone is, and good coaches expect beginners to come through the door. Here's what to know. What to expect: a typical first class is a warm-up, then drilling basic positions and escapes with a partner — not hard sparring. Rest whenever you need to; no one will bat an eye. What to wear: athletic wear you can move in (or a gi if you have one); you'll train barefoot on the mats. What to bring: water and a mouthguard if you have one — many gyms lend a loaner gi for a first class, so it's worth asking when you call. As you keep training you'll add your own gi (or a rashguard and shorts for no-gi) and a mouthguard. Live rolling eases in gradually, once your fundamentals are solid. Arrive 10–15 minutes early to sign a waiver and meet the coach. It gets easier fast — most people feel far more at home by their third class.
